Seeing that you are a non resident you might not have many options.

I suggest that you go to the statistics page and see where you can draw with 8 points. I know that you said that you have 9 but if you want better odds you will look at those units where you can draw with 8 or even 7 points

Then we can help you better

JimP is right on with this advice. My CO elk tag last year jumped from 8 to 11 pts., and luckily I had those 11 pts. I have been point creeped 3 times in CO units that I expected to draw in. Sometime you feel like a dog chasing his tail. All it takes is some media posting on a big critter shot in a particular unit, or one that is upgraded to "blue chip", to change the whole numbers game.
